Research summary
AI-generated

Michael Usher conducts clinical and health-systems research focused on improving how hospitals deliver care, including through telemedicine (remote care via technology), clinical decision-support tools, and 'learning health systems' that use data to refine treatment. Much of the work addresses specific conditions such as stroke, sepsis (a severe response to infection), and COVID-19, often examining racial and socioeconomic disparities in care and outcomes.
